Søren Aabye Kierkegaard was a prolific 19th century Danish philosopher and theologian. Kierkegaard strongly criticised both equally the Hegelianism of his time and what he saw since the vacant formalities in the Church of Denmark. Substantially of his function promotions with religious themes including faith in God, the establishment from the Christian Church, Christian ethics and theology, as well as the feelings and thoughts of individuals when faced with existence possibilities.

Over the one particular facet, Aquinas and Hodge characterize an instructional orientation in theology. Their outlooks represent the strategies many Christian theologians have defined theology. In simple phrases, they define "theology" in ways that correspond on the etymology, or linguistic qualifications, of the phrase "theology." The Greek word theos indicates "God," and comprises the first fifty percent with the term "theology." And In this particular context, the Greek term logos means "the science, or doctrine or research of" a thing and which makes up the second 50 percent with the word "theology." So, etymologically, the phrase "theology" indicates "the doctrine or examine of God."
